On a more serious note, has someone experience regarding the chauffeur. Where will he be waiting? I am sure I will forget to ask on the plane...

jackiedada Jan 31, 2013 8:08 am

I haven't used the chauffeur drive at CDG per se but I've used it at several other places and the way it works is fairly similar.

After you cross immigration and collect your bags and begin to head towards the exit, you'll notice a signboard with the words "Emirates Chauffeur Drive". There will be a uniformed EK staff there who will guide you to your car/ ask you to wait while he will call the driver for your car. They have your contact details and I've found that if you get delayed, they will try calling you on your cell.

I assume you have booked a chauffeur drive either through the website or by calling EK - unless you book the chauffeur drive in advance, it won't be offered to you.

On a more serious note, has someone experience regarding the chauffeur. Where will he be waiting? I am sure I will forget to ask on the plane...

Too late to help you but in case others are wondering it works like this at CDG. Once you exit customs you climb up a short flight of stairs to your right and the drivers are all there with individual Emirates boards with names on them.
